Kepler-1692 b

Terrestrial Lyra

Kepler-1692 b is a terrestrial planet orbiting Kepler-1692 in the constellation Lyra. It lies about 1,928 light-years from Earth and was discovered in 2020 using the transit method.

Is Kepler-1692 b in the Habitable Zone?

The position of Kepler-1692 b relative to the habitable zone of Kepler-1692 cannot be precisely determined from the available orbital data.

Too hot Optimistic habitable zone Conservative habitable zone Too cold

Habitable zone of Kepler-1692: 0.535–1.287 AU (conservative: 0.678–1.220 AU), per Kopparapu et al. (2014). Earth orbits the Sun at 1 AU.

Orbit and Year Length

A year on Kepler-1692 b — one full orbit around Kepler-1692 — lasts 5.96 Earth days, shorter than Mercury's 88-day year.

How Was Kepler-1692 b Discovered?

Kepler-1692 b was discovered in 2020 using the transit method, with observations from Kepler.

The transit method watches a star for the tiny, regular dip in brightness that occurs when a planet crosses in front of it. The depth and timing of these dips reveal the planet's size and orbital period.

How Far Away Is Kepler-1692 b?

Kepler-1692 b is 1,927.6 light-years (591.0 parsecs) from Earth. Light arriving here tonight left the planet about 1,928 years ago. A probe traveling at the speed of Voyager 1 — about 17 km/s, the fastest outbound spacecraft ever launched — would need roughly 33,925,760 years to make the journey.

Earth Similarity Index

The Earth Similarity Index (ESI) scores how physically similar a planet is to Earth, from 0 to 1, based on radius, density, escape velocity and surface temperature. Kepler-1692 b scores 0.30, ranking #1,258 of 5,568 planets with a known ESI. For reference, Mars scores about 0.70.
